What 'MP' (megapixel?) or 'p' resolution should I be looking for in a Camcorder?
Hey Tech Savvy People!
I want to buy a HD camcorder to start posting stuff on youtube. I don’t need anything fancy but I would like the best picture possible…BUT for my purposes I don’t want to spend more than $100 or so. So it can be one of those little pocket cams. Do you tech savvy individuals have any advice on what I should look for?
For instance I see a
(DXG) HD Mini Camcorder : 4x digital zoom, 5.0MP, CMOS image sensor; up to 720p resolution
VS
(Creative Labs) - VADO HD Pocket Video Camcorder : 2x digital zoom, CMOS sensor with 720p video resolution (no mention of MP)
What 'MP' (megapixel?) or 'p' resolution should I be looking for?
THANKS FOR YOUR HELP!
Megapizels are for the still photos. You want video. If you can get 1080p, great. If not, and especially for under $100, 720p should be fine.
Between the 2, DXG is a cheap budget brand, buyer beware. You might luck out, but you will be taking a chance. Creative is an established brand. Go with the Vado HD
